Aside from Kristen Bell and Enrico Colantonie joining the VERONICA MARS film, today's announcement should come as the least surprising.

Ryan Hansen, who appeared in the original Kickstarter pitch video, has officially signed on for the for the crowd-funded film, Rob Thomas announced last night.

Hansen played Dick Casablancas, Logan Echolls' best friend and surfing partner on the series.

Other cast members to have signed deals are Kristen Bell, Enrico Colantoni, Jason Dohring, Percy Daggs III, Chris Lowell, Tina Majorino, Francis Capra, Amanda Noret, Daran Norris, and Sam Huntington.

When the Kickstarter project began in March, Thomas outlined a portion of the film's potential plot, writing:

"Life has taken Veronica away from Neptune. In the years since spoiling Keith's chances to be reelected sheriff, Veronica hasn't taken a case. But something big is about to bring her back home and back to her calling. My goal is to include as many of your favorite characters as possible. It is, after all, time for Veronica's 10-year high school reunion."

The kickstarter raised over $5.7 million - thanks to the show's Cult following, the film hit its goal of $2 million in just half-a-day into the one-month deadline.

Production will kick off on Monday.

VERONICA MARS followed the smart, wise-cracking high school student who has a penchant for solving mysteries, while helping her father with his struggling P.I. agency. Despite his warnings, Veronica's determined to uncover the biggest mystery of all: who killed her best friend and created a Scandal that cost her father his job, his home and his wife - and turned Veronica into an outcast at school.
